The majority of applications requiring high resolution images to derive and analyze data
accurately and easily. Image super resolution is playing an effective role in those applications.Image super resolution is the process of producing high resolution image from low resolution image. In this paper, we study various image super resolution techniques with respect to thequality of results and processing time. This comparative study introduces a comparison betweenfour algorithms of single image super-resolution. For fair comparison, the compared algorithms are tested on the same dataset and same platform to show the major advantages of one over the
others.
